  1. Set aside 20-30 minutes for daily practice sessions.
  2. Start by reviewing the importance of playing inversions of your chords to achieve a pianistic sound.
  3. Practice playing different inversions of major Triads, starting with the root position and moving to first and second inversions.
  4. Use the provided exercises to practice moving between different Triads as quickly and smoothly as possible.
  5. Focus on getting the flow and sound of a good piano player while playing these inversions.
  6. Once you've mastered major Triad inversions, move on to practicing the inversions of minor Triads in the next lesson.
  7. Review your progress regularly and keep practicing until you can confidently play inversions of major Triads in any key and quickly move between them.
  8. As you improve, challenge yourself to play these inversions with different rhythms and at different tempos.
  9. Aim to practice regularly for at least a week to improve your skills and knowledge of chord inversions.
